The Corporate & Investment Bank F&BM Program Management team is responsible

for the oversight and delivery of multiple projects within the Corporate Investment Bank impacting Finance & Business Management. This role sits within the Corporate & Investment Bank Finance & Business Management (F&BM) team, supporting delivery of key regulatory initiatives under the BCBS 239 program. This Program team is responsible for end-to-end project management and governance of the BCBS 239 implementation plan. The regulatory objective of BCBS 239 is to ensure that banks establish robust capabilities for risk data aggregation and risk reporting. 

As an Associate in the Program Management team, you will play a central role in driving execution, tracking milestones, and enabling governance across a complex, cross-functional landscape. You will be working within a team that partners with the BCBS 239 Program Owner and respective Workstream Leads across multiple teams, including Corporate Technology, Corporate & Investment Bank Technology, Risk, Finance, CDAO, Operations, Outsourcing, Control Management and JPMSE Data Governance. This is a high-visibility opportunity to work closely with senior stakeholders contributing to a firmwide priority program with direct regulatory engagement.

Job Responsibilities

  • Support end-to-end delivery of BCBS 239 program milestones, including planning, tracking, and status reporting
  • Maintain and enhance program artefacts (e.g. Multi-Year Plan (MYP), RAID logs, Governance packs)
  • Lead and execute the Multi-Year Plan (MYP) refresh, validate deliverables, and consolidate materials for regulatory submission
  • Partner with stakeholders, providing guidance and analysis, helping identify and escalate issues, risks and dependencies and facilitating communication across teams
  • Track progress against key deliverables, identifying risks and ensuring appropriate escalation
  • Put in place the necessary Minimum Control Point (MCP) project artifacts; Statement of Work, Roles & responsibilities, Governance, Communications Plan for a controlled program delivery
  • Coordinate Working Group and Program Control Committee Meetings including agenda setting, preparation of materials, minute capture, and allocation of clear action ownership where required
  • Support preparation of senior governance materials (e.g., Steer Co, Executive forums, Regulatory submissions etc.)
  • Maintain an appropriate governance structure, build and maintain working relationships with stakeholders in the different businesses our team can support (e.g., Markets, Private Bank, Asset Management) and functions (e.g., Finance, Operations, Risk, CDAO, Legal etc.)
  • Facilitate structured follow-ups and action tracking from governance forums
  • Contribute to embedding validation, control, and data quality considerations into program delivery

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ills

  • Project management experience, or similar
  • Experience in program delivery, PMO, or governance within Financial Services
  • Excellent working knowledge of MS Excel (pivot tables, v-lookups, etc.) and PowerPoint
  • Excellent multitasking and prioritizing skills
  • Ability to manage multiple stakeholders across business and technology teams
  • Ability to articulate complex issues concisely and communicate effectively and comfortably
  • Strong analytical, data management and critical thinking skills
  • Comfortable working in a structured, regulatory, and deadline-driven environment
  • Proactive mindset with ability to identify gaps and drive follow-up actions
  • Strong ownership mindset with a focus on delivery and follow-through
  • Team player with the ability to coordinate and build relationships across multiple stakeholders
